20506- Nicely Preserved Suchomimus tenerensis Dinosaur Tooth Sphenopteris R3-TARDA Carbonaceous Chondrite C2 UngroupedLocation: Gadoufaoua, Tner Desert, Niger. Geological Formation: Erlhaz Fm Age: Lower Cretaceous, Aptian Albian stage ( 113 million years) Size (long): 3,3 cm REF.: #20506 DESCRIPTION: Outstanding specimen. Pristine enamel preservation. The genus Suchomimus, has teeth with Baryonyx Spinosaurid type morphology, in fact they are the ancestors of the Spinosaurids of the Upper Cretaceous and contemporaries with his brother the Baryonyx genus.
